I think, this kind of supplicants is very simple and predicted.
A newbie with 1-2 posts asking for a loan without collateral is just a fisher of naive members.
He creates his 5th (10th, 20th, 50th ...) account, asks for a loan and leaves. He knows the rules and knows about collateral, but he doesn't care about it. Also he doesn't care about negative trust or his member's reputation, because after a while he'll create a new account. He doesn't care to answer member's questions. He cares the one thing only - maybe some new and naive chump will believe his promise and will be tempted to send Bitcoin.
